Jackson Agrees Personal Terms For Permanent Transfer From Chelsea After Bayern Munich Loan

Chelsea striker, Nicolas Jackson has reportedly finalized contract terms with Bayern Munich for a permanent transfer after his loan deal expires next year.

Jackson joined Bayern Munich in the summer on a season-long loan deal on transfer deadline day.

However, according to German outlet BILD (via Metro), Jackson has held talks with the Bundesliga champions and has an agreement in place for a five-year deal with the club after his loan expires.

Vincent Kompany’s side has secured the agreement with the Senegalese to prevent any other clubs from swooping in to sign him.

Bayern will now take its time before negotiating with Chelsea for a transfer fee for the 24-year-old.

Jackson joined Chelsea from Spanish LaLiga side Villarreal a few years ago.

He fell down the pecking order in manager Enzo Maresca’s choice of strikers at Stamford Bridge following the signing of Liam Delap and Joao Pedro.
